BULLDOGS STORM BACK TO TAKE DOWN ST. MARY'S IN 2018 OPENER

They were down, but certainly not out.

The University of Minnesota Duluth found itself trailing St. Mary's University 4-1 Saturday night before rallying with four straight single victories en route to derailing the Cardinals 5-4 at the Duluth Indoor Sports Center. It marked the first season-opening victory since 2012 for the Bulldogs, who had come into the non-conference match having posted exhibition triumphs over both the College of St. Scholastica and the University of Wisconsin-Superior last weekend.

After teaming up with sophomore Elsa Erickson to prevail at No. 2 doubles, senior Katie Baasch won in straight sets (6-4, 6-1) at No. 5 singles. Freshman Natalie Cahill also dispatched her No. 4 singles opponent in just two sets (6-2, 6-2)  while both senior co-captain Shelby Benkofske and rookie Isabel Thiner needed a third-set tie breaker to clinch victories at No. 1 and No. 6 singles, respectively.

The Bulldogs will make their 2018 Northern Sun Intercollegiate Conference debuts in Moorhead, Minn. next weekend with matches against the University of Mary (Friday) and Minnesota State University-Moorhead (Saturday).
